Transaction 22a8fd64ea79e719dedbe0d92b64a6276bedce9f2a9283a1f6e54846998b028a
1 Input
1 Output
-
22a8fd64ea79e719dedbe0d92b64a6276bedce9f2a9283a1f6e54846998b028a:0
- value
- 1677154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6875a7630bbd62c0258785867f282e57daf936ca OP_EQUAL
- address
- 3BDM9E8pntKqMJYR4WkEJhpHtcDf8Wiibt